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/4] ACPI/IORT: Check ATS capability in root complex nodes
Date: Thu, 21 Mar 2019 12:00:14 -0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<fc53b2f7-53c4-c32d-8588-6f8d98ef5e7f@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190320173634.21895-2-jean-philippe.brucker-5wv7dgnIgG8@public.gmane.org>

On 3/20/2019 1:36 PM, Jean-Philippe Brucker wrote:
>   		err = pci_for_each_dma_alias(to_pci_dev(dev),
>   					     iort_pci_iommu_init, &info);
> +
> +		if (!err && !iort_pci_rc_supports_ats(node))
> +			dev->iommu_fwspec->flags |= IOMMU_FWSPEC_PCI_NO_ATS;

Is it possible to remove !err check here. ATS supported is just a flag
in IORT table. Does this decision have to rely on having a correct dma
alias?
